About The Position

RAPP Detroit is looking for a Director, Experience Strategy to join our award-winning Experience Strategy team. WHO WE ARE: We are RAPP – world leaders in activating growth with precision and empathy at scale. As a global, next-generation precision marketing agency we leverage data, creativity, technology, and empathy to foster client growth. We champion individuality in the marketing solutions we create, and in our workplace. We fight for solutions that adapt to the individual’s needs, beliefs, behaviors, and aspirations. We foster an inclusive workplace that emphasizes personal well-being. HOW WE DO IT: At RAPP, our fearless superconnectors help to create value from personal brand experiences by focusing on three key areas: connected data, connected content and connected decisioning. Our data analysts identify who that person is, our strategists understand what they want, and our award-winning technologists and creatives know how to deliver it – ensuring we’re able to activate authentic customer connections for our clients. Part of Omnicom’s Precision Marketing Group, RAPP is comprised of 2,000+ creatives, technologists, strategists, and data and marketing scientists across 15+ global markets YOUR ROLE We are seeking a Director, Experience Strategy to lead strategic CRM and customer lifecycle marketing planning for a major enterprise client managing multiple brands across diverse customer segments. This is a rare opportunity to architect sophisticated, data-driven customer experiences at scale while leading a team of strategists and mentoring next-generation marketing leaders.In this role, you'll move beyond typical campaign planning to become a strategic partner and thought leader—proactively identifying opportunities clients don't yet know they need, architecting transformative customer journeys, and driving measurable business impact. You architect enterprise-wide customer experience strategies that span multiple brands, channels, and customer lifecycle stages. You build business cases for transformative initiatives and identify white-space opportunities that drive competitive advantage.You translate complex data landscapes (first-party data, CDP, audience platforms, advanced analytics) into actionable customer insights and measurement frameworks. You establish clear KPIs, define testing agendas, and link marketing performance to business outcomes.You lead a team of strategists, guiding them to think bigger, work smarter, and develop professionally. You model strategic thinking, create a culture of continuous learning, and develop the next generation of thought leaders.You collaborate closely with creative teams to develop compelling briefs grounded in insights. You elevate creative work through thoughtful feedback and ensure strategic alignment across all customer touch-points.You stay ahead of industry trends in customer marketing, martech, data privacy, and AI. You bring cutting-edge perspectives to client conversations and position RAPP as a strategic innovation partner.

Requirements

  • Bachelor's degree required
  • 10+ years in customer marketing, CRM, demand generation, marketing strategy, or related disciplines
  • 5+ years in a senior strategic planning or leadership role
  • Proven success leading teams and mentoring junior strategists
  • Experience managing large, complex, multi-brand accounts
  • Demonstrated success architecting end-to-end customer journey strategies
  • Strategic Thinking: Strong ability to see the big picture, identify patterns, and develop forward-thinking recommendations
  • Data & Analytics Fluency: Comfort with measurement frameworks, attribution modeling, testing methodologies, and driving optimization
  • Martech Expertise: Working knowledge of marketing automation, CDP platforms, data activation, and personalization technologies
  • Communication & Leadership: Excellent communication skills (internal and client-facing); natural leader with strong executive presence
  • Customer-Centric Mindset: Obsessed with understanding customer needs, behavior, and the moments that matter most
  • Creative Collaboration: Strong ability to partner with and elevate creative teams
  • Curiosity & Learning Agility: Genuine passion for staying ahead of industry trends and adopting new approaches
  • Client Partnership: Consultative approach; ability to build trust and influence client thinking
  • Business Acumen: Understanding of marketing's role in driving business results; ability to connect strategy to revenue/growth
